Islam in the School of Madina Mufid al-'Ibad, of which this book is
a translation, is a summation of all the previous commentaries on
the work of Ibn 'Ashir on Ash'ari 'aqida, Maliki fiqh and Junaydi
tasawwuf and is augmented not infrequently by the author's own
subtle understanding of the finer aspects of the 'amal of the
people of Madina. Ahmad ibn al-Bashir al-Qalawi ash-Shinqiti Shaykh
Ahmad bin al-Bashir al-Qalawi ash-Shinqiti (1216 AH/1802 CE- 1276
AH/1853 CE), whose lineage can be traced to Abu Bakr as-Siddiq,
came from a family and tribe in present day Mauritania renowned for
its knowledge and active implementation of the deen. Although he
himself refrained from any sufic commentary on Ibn Ashir's work, he
was recognised as a wali by the men of this science around him. Dr.
Asadullah Yate Dr Yate (Cantab.) has translated works from Arabic,
Persian, German and French, and, in collaboration with others, from
Turkish. He teaches Arabic and Fiqh at the Weimar Institute, is a
Founding fellow of The Muslim Faculty of Advanced Studies, and is
active on the shariat board of the World Islamic Mint.
